Understanding 2-Way Solenoid Valves

2-way solenoid valves are devices that control the flow of fluids by using an electromagnetic coil to actuate a plunger, either opening or closing the passage. This simple mechanism has made them indispensable across various sectors, including manufacturing, HVAC, and automotive industries.

1. Enhanced Control and Precision

Implementing 2 solenoid valves allows for greater control over fluid flow. Each valve can be independently controlled, enabling precise modulation of pressure and flow rate. This level of control is crucial in applications like chemical processing, where exact measurements can prevent costly errors.

2. Improved Safety Measures

Safety is a top priority in any industrial application. Using two 2-way solenoid valves can create a redundant system that enhances safety. If one valve fails, the other can still maintain operational integrity, minimizing the risk of fluid leaks and potential hazards.
